Lei Name Meaning. Chinese : said to be from a modified form of the name of Lei Zu, principal wife of the legendary emperor Huang Di (2697–2595 bc) and the first woman to be designated empress. Chinese : Cantonese variant of Li 1. Dutch: nickname for a lazy person, from Middle Dutch lei 'lazy'.

Meaning "a beam", "a bridge", or "an elevation", or "a mast", the surname is often transliterated as Leung (in Hong Kong) or Leong (in Macau, Malaysia, and Singapore) according to its Cantonese and Hakka pronunciation, Neo / Nio / Niu (Hokkien, Teochew, Hainan), or Liong (Foochow).
Lim is a Hokkien transcription of a Chinese surname, Lin, or 林 (pinyin Lín). The literal meaning of this surname is "forest" or "woods". Among the overseas Chinese, the surname Lim (also transcribed as Lam, Lum, Lim or Liem) may be more common than in China because many overseas Chinese have origins in Fujian.

Liron (Hebrew: לִירוֹן) is a Hebrew given name meaning "my joy" or "my song".
From Chinese 刘 (liú) meaning "kill, destroy". This was the surname of Chinese emperors of the Han dynasty.

The name Lou is a French baby name. In French the meaning of the name Lou is: Famous warrior, from the Old German 'Chlodovech'. Eighteen kings of France have borne this name, and Louis was used by the French royal family for hundreds of years. Famous Bearer: Jazz musician Louis Armstrong.
Derived from the Spanish luz (light). The name is bestowed in reference to the Virgin Mary, "Nuestra Señora de la Luz" (Our Lady of Light).
